Você está aqui: Adobe Flex ::: Dicas & Truques ::: Formatação de datas, strings e números |
Como criar uma instância da classe DateFormatter em tempo de execução usando ActionScriptQuantidade de visualizações: 7886 vezes |
|
Em algumas situações nós precisamos criar instâncias da DateFormatter e definir as regras de formatação em tempo de execução. Isso pode ser feito por meio de ActionScript. O exemplo abaixo mostra como criar um objeto da classe DateFormatter, definir a regra de formatação e finalmente efetuar uma chamada ao seu método format(). O resultado será exibido em um componente mx:Label. Veja:
<?xml version="1.0" encoding="iso-8859-1"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ml"
layout="absolute" applicationComplete="exibirData()">
<mx:Script>
<![CDATA[
import mx.formatters.DateFormatter;
private function exibirData():void{
// vamos criar uma instância de DateFormatter
var format:DateFormatter = new DateFormatter();
// vamos definir a regra de formatação
format.formatString = "DD/MM/YYYY";
dataLabel.text = format.format(new Date()).toString();
}
]]>
</mx:Script>
<mx:Label id="dataLabel" fontSize="30" />
</mx:Application>
|
|
|
Veja mais Dicas e truques de Adobe Flex |
Dicas e truques de outras linguagens |
E-Books em PDF |
||||
|
||||
|
||||
Linguagens Mais Populares |
||||
|
1º lugar: Java |




